About this role
This Machine Learning Engineer role is part of freee’s AI Lab. The engineer will develop machine-learning products used across freee services and investigate new technical fields. The main focus is creating and evaluating products that use large language models and AI Agents, including planning, development, accuracy testing, validation, and improvement of models and agents. The role also includes building and operating a company-wide platform for improving work efficiency with LLMs and a platform for embedding LLM capabilities into products.
Additional responsibilities include developing algorithms for image recognition such as OCR and for anomaly detection. The engineer will build data-processing pipelines, training and evaluation infrastructure, and monitoring pipelines that support continuous product operation and efficient development. The position also involves leading development and evaluation in the LLM and AI Agent field and contributing to data-store capabilities for the AI era. The AI Lab works as one team from service planning through operation and updates its environment as industry trends change. The named development technologies are Python for microservices and the development environment, Ruby on Rails and Go for applications, TensorFlow, PyTorch, and scikit-learn, vLLM, and strands agent sdk. The environment includes a Jupyter Notebook server on Kubeflow running on EKS, container-based development, Visual Studio Code Remote, EKS with GitOps, GitHub Actions, Argo CD, Datadog, Slack, GitHub, MLFlow, Argo Workflows, dbt, langfuse, Looker, Claude Code, and Terraform.
